Timur Tursunbaev (wapster92), 32 года, Россия, Санкт-ПетербургTimur Tursunbaev (wapster92), 32 года, Россия, Санкт-Петербург
Frontend VueJsФронтенд разработчикВедущий (Lead)
От 300 000 ₽Ищу работу

Контакты

Войти
Возраст: 32 года
Опыт работы: 7 лет и 5 месяцев
Регистрация: 01.03.2020
Последний визит: 2 дня назад
Местоположение: Россия, Санкт-Петербург
Дополнительно: готов к удаленной работе

Обо мне

Frontend-разработчик с глубоким знанием Vue/Nuxt и их экосистемы. В проектах использую Vue 3 и Composition API, что позволяет создавать гибкие, масштабируемые и переиспользуемые решения.


Хорошо понимаю архитектуру фронтенд-приложений, умею оценивать задачи и предсказывать сроки их выполнения. Опыт работы с различными проектами — от небольших CRM-систем до сложных веб-приложений — помогает мне адаптироваться к разным бизнес-задачам и находить оптимальные технические решения.


Люблю чистый и поддерживаемый код, внедряю лучшие практики разработки и слежу за развитием технологий. Открыт к новым вызовам и всегда стремлюсь к профессиональному росту.

Навыки

Nuxt.js
Vue.js
HTML
CSS
Docker
Адаптивная верстка
Кроссбраузерная верстка
Семантическая верстка
TypeScript
Node.js

Опыт работы

  • Финтех в сфере краткосрочной торговли на биржах
    ЕкатеринбургОт 10 до 100 сотрудников
    Фронтенд разработчик (Ведущий)Lead Frontend Developer
    Апрель 2023 — Февраль 2025 (1 год и 11 месяцев)

    Руководил командой фронтенд-разработчиков, управлял несколькими веб-приложениями для трейдеров с акцентом на производительность, надёжность и пользовательский опыт. Работал над интеграцией с криптовалютными биржами Binance, Bybit, OKX, разрабатывая интерфейсы для торговых операций, аналитики и управления активами.

    Лидерские обязанности

    • Руководил командой фронтенд-разработчиков, распределял задачи и контролировал их выполнение.
    • Организовывал взаимодействие с командами бэкенда, дизайна и бизнес-аналитики для достижения проектных целей.
    • Проводил подбор и оценку кандидатов, онбордил новых сотрудников.
    • Внедрил культуру непрерывного обучения в команде, проводил код-ревью и технические разборы.

    Технические достижения

    • Внедрил архитектуру Feature-Sliced Design (FSD), адаптировав её под специфику продуктов. Это улучшило модульность и масштабируемость кодовой базы.
    • Разработал и оптимизировал библиотеку компонентов на Vue 3, настроил сборщики и интегрировал её в Nexus для управления пакетами.
    • Руководил переходом на современный стек (Vue 3, Vite, Pinia, TypeScript), что упростило поддержку и ускорило разработку.
    • Реализовал интеграцию с API Binance, Bybit, OKX, работал с торговыми данными, WebSocket и REST API для получения рыночной информации и управления ордерами.

    Результаты работы

    • Оптимизировал время сборки проекта, снизив его на 40% после перехода с Webpack на Vite.
    • Улучшил перформанс клиентских приложений, сократив размер бандла на 30%.
    • Ускорил время загрузки страниц на 20%
    • Внедрение FSD упростило масштабируемость, ускорив разработку новых фич на 30%.
    • Повысил качество кода, внедрив строгие правила ESLint, Prettier и TypeScript.
    • Оптимизировал работу с WebSocket и REST API бирж, что улучшило скорость обновления данных и стабильность соединения.
  • Аутсорсинговая компания, ориентированная на разработку ПО
    Санкт-ПетербургОт 1000 до 5000 сотрудников
    Фронтенд разработчик (Средний)Frontend Developer
    Июль 2022 — Апрель 2023 (10 месяцев)

    Руководил разработкой и поддержкой внутренних веб-приложений, включая CRM-систему для сотрудников компании "Самолет+", предназначенную для автоматизации передачи документооборота в Росреестр. В рамках проекта реализовал валидацию документов и данных, а также автоматизировал ключевые процессы их проверки и отправки, что снизило количество ошибок и повысило эффективность работы сотрудников.

    Лидерские обязанности

    • Проводил менторинг младших разработчиков, помогая им углублять знания в современных технологиях фронтенда.
    • Выполнял технические интервью с кандидатами и действующими сотрудниками для оценки их квалификации и потенциала для роста.
    • Сотрудничал с командой UX/UI-дизайнеров, обеспечивая гармоничную интеграцию дизайн-системы в процесс фронтенд-разработки.

    Технические достижения

    • Играл ключевую роль в разработке и поддержке библиотеки компонентов на Vue.js 2, создавая гибкие и масштабируемые UI-решения.
    • Участвовал в принятии архитектурных решений библиотеки, обеспечивая её стабильность и удобство расширения.
    • Работал над CRM-системой для сотрудников компании "Самолет+", автоматизируя процесс передачи документов в Росреестр.
    • Разработал валидацию документов и данных, что позволило минимизировать количество ошибок перед отправкой.
    • Оптимизировал процессы в системе, автоматизировав проверку, передачу и обработку документации.

    Результаты работы

    • Внедрение гибкой и масштабируемой UI-библиотеки сократило время разработки новых интерфейсов.
    • Автоматизация валидации и передачи документов уменьшила количество ошибок при подаче данных в Росреестр.
    • Интеграция дизайн-системы с фронтендом снизила время на доработку UI и улучшила согласованность интерфейсов.
    • Менторинг разработчиков повысил общий уровень команды, ускорив их адаптацию и развитие.
  • Разработка информационных систем
    Санкт-ПетербургОт 10 до 100 сотрудников
    Фронтенд разработчик (Средний)Frontend Developer
    Декабрь 2020 — Июнь 2022 (1 год и 7 месяцев)

    Студия, специализирующаяся на разработке CRM-систем для автоматизации бизнеса, где занимался разработкой и поддержкой различных веб-приложений для колл-центров, ресторанов, транспортных компаний и других отраслей. Работал над проектированием интерфейсов, созданием переиспользуемых компонентов и оптимизацией производительности.

    Frontend разработчик

    • Разрабатывал и поддерживал высокопроизводительные веб-приложения на Nuxt.js, создавал многоразовые компоненты и расширял внутренние библиотеки.
    • Участвовал в проектировании интерфейсов для CRM-систем, включая систему записи посетителей ресторанов (учёт предпочтений, аллергий, интеграция с телефонией) и панель управления колл-центрами.
    • Оптимизировал унаследованные проекты, улучшая производительность и UX.
    • Координировал работу команды и распределял задачи для своевременного выполнения проектов.

    Системный администратор и DevOps

    • Настраивал и поддерживал серверную инфраструктуру на Linux.
    • Отвечал за миграцию и обновление GitLab CE, настройку и оптимизацию Nginx, Node.js, PHP и MySQL под требования проектов.
    • Управлял доменными именами и SSL-сертификатами, обеспечивая безопасность и надёжность веб-приложений.


  • Фриланс и мелкие студии
    Веб-разработчик (Младший)
    Октябрь 2017 — Ноябрь 2020 (3 года и 2 месяца)

    Начал карьеру с фриланса и работы в небольших студиях, постепенно осваивая современные инструменты и подходы к разработке. Развивал навыки верстки, автоматизации сборки и взаимодействия с клиентами, что помогло сформировать глубокое понимание фронтенд-разработки.

    • Освоил адаптивную и кроссбраузерную верстку, совершенствуя навыки работы с HTML, CSS, SCSS и BEM.
    • Начинал с Gulp для автоматизации задач, затем перешёл на Webpack, что позволило эффективнее работать с модулями.
    • Использовал jQuery, затем освоил ванильный JavaScript и начал применять ES6+ в проектах.
    • Работал с клиентами напрямую, обсуждал требования, предлагал решения и вёл проекты от идеи до готового продукта.
    • Разрабатывал сайты и веб-приложения, настраивал хостинг и доменные имена, обеспечивал базовую поддержку.
    • Получил ценный опыт в коммуникации, научившись понимать требования заказчиков и находить оптимальные решения.

Высшее образование

  • КРСУ

    Киргизско-Российский славянский университет
    Естественно-технический
    Сентябрь 2011 — Июль 2014 (2 года и 10 месяцев)

    Физика.

Дополнительное образование